Multiplex amplified product‐length polymorphism analysis of 36 mitochondrial single‐nucleotide polymorphisms for haplogrouping of East Asian populations

We present a reliable, rapid, and economical multiplex amplified product‐length polymorphism (APLP) method for analyzing the haplogroup‐diagnostic mitochondrial single‐nucleotide polymorphisms (mtSNPs) in East Asian populations. By examining only 36 haplogroup‐specific mtSNPs in the coding region by using four 9‐multiplex polymerase chain reaction (PCR) and subsequent electrophoresis, we could safely assign 1815 individuals from 8 populations of Japanese, Korean, Chinese, and Germans to 45… CONTINUE READING
